Basically the plan is to play all of the elves, draw all of the cards and kill the opponent with Shaman of the Pack.
Alternatively curve something like Thornbow Archer into Dwynen's Elite into Shaman of the Pack and just kill them on turn 4.
The deck has an incredible weakness to boardwipes and 2 for 1 removal spells and as such Evolutionary Leap and Ulvenwald Mysteries provide the needed card draw/recovery.
Clip wings is just good because we are so weak to fliers and it feels bad dying to an unanswered flier for so many turns.
Zendikar Resurgent in the main is interesting and I am not sure if it correct. It can be played on turn 4 and then just provide an endless stream of cards and the mana to cast them or it can rot in your hand because they bolted all your dorks and youre stuck on two lands. Saying that, I think it is correct to run it as the games that it works are so amazing compared to the games where it doesn't as youre likely to lose those games anyway.
A lot of people may get turned off from the deck because its running a mere 14 lands. I have tested the deck with 16 and 18 lands and just kept cutting them as I found myself getting flooded constantly. This allowed me to also up my mana dork count to better ramp if I manage to get 2 mana by turn 2.
Cryptolith Rite is the absolute real deal, doing a great impression of Heritage Druid, sans the haste aspect of course. It is the key part of the deck and allows for ridiculous turns where you dig through your deck with evolutionary leap and just kill your opponent from very high life.
Loam Dryad is the only non elf in the deck but I feel she deserves a spot as she is another 1 drop mana dork that allows us to go 1 Drop 2 Drop+1 Drop, 2Drop + 2 Drop.
When playing the with a starting hand that has Gnarlroot Trapper and Loam Dryad, assuming you can cast either it is always correct to gnarlroot trapper first. This allows you to cast a dwynens elite and get the extra token
